### 3. Internal Block Diagram Logic
The electronic signal flow follows this internal path:
1. **Magnet:** Mounted on the rotating shaft.
2. **Sensor ASIC:** A Hall-effect array that detects the magnetic field orientation.
3. **Signal Processor:** An internal IC that interpolates the analog magnetic data into a digital value.
4. **Output Driver:** Buffers the signal to be sent over cables to a PLC (Programmable Logic Controller) or CNC machine.
